Quingqi motorbike stolen in Durrington

A DISTINCTIVE motorbike was stolen outside a home in Durrington.

A man was visiting a relative in Bridgnorth Close, between 4.30pm and 7pm on Thursday, February 25, when his bike was taken.

The Quingqi 125cc bike has a black frame and gold coloured forks and handlebars, and is worth approximately 1,600.

The registration of the bike is GX57EEY and is a very unusual make which is difficult to insure.

Police are urging anyone in the biking community to keep their eyes peeled for the bike as the owner would like it back.

Anyone with information should call Sussex Police on 0845 6070999 or via Crime Stoppers on 0800 555111 quoting serial 1352 of 25/02/10.
